excel表格复制内容怎么换行

excel表格复制内容怎么换行

要在Excel表格中复制内容并换行,可以使用Alt+Enter进行手动换行、使用文本框工具创建换行、通过公式进行自动换行。这些方法可以帮助你在处理数据时提高效率。

在Excel中,直接在单元格内换行可能是一个常见需求。尤其是在处理大型数据集或需要在单个单元格中包含多行文本时,这些技巧显得尤为重要。以下将详细介绍这些方法,并提供一些实用的小技巧,帮助你更好地管理和展示数据。


一、ALT+ENTER进行手动换行

使用方法

手动换行是最直接和常用的方法。你可以通过按下Alt键并同时按下Enter键来在单元格内创建换行。

实例操作

  1. 双击单元格或按F2以进入编辑模式。
  2. 输入第一行内容。
  3. 按住Alt键并同时按下Enter键。
  4. 输入第二行内容。
  5. 重复步骤3和4,直到完成所有内容的输入。
  6. 按Enter键以完成编辑。

这种方法的优点是操作简便,可以精准控制换行位置。适用于短文本内容或需要手动调整格式的情况。

注意事项

使用Alt+Enter手动换行时,确保单元格格式设置为“自动换行”。这样可以确保内容在单元格边界内正确显示。你可以右键单元格,选择“设置单元格格式”,在“对齐”选项卡中勾选“自动换行”。


二、使用文本框工具创建换行

文本框工具介绍

文本框工具允许你在Excel工作表中插入一个可调整大小的文本框,里面可以输入和编辑多行文本。文本框独立于单元格,可以自由移动和调整大小。

实例操作

  1. 插入文本框:点击“插入”选项卡,选择“文本框”。
  2. 绘制文本框:在工作表中拖动鼠标绘制一个文本框。
  3. 输入内容:在文本框内输入内容,按Enter键换行。
  4. 调整大小和位置:通过拖动文本框边缘调整大小和位置。

文本框工具适用于需要在特定位置显示多行文本的情况,特别是当文本内容较长或需要独立于单元格的数据时。

优缺点

优点:

  • 文本框可以自由调整大小和位置,灵活性高。
  • 适合展示较长的文本内容,不受单元格限制。

缺点:

  • 文本框的内容不属于任何单元格,不能直接参与数据计算和分析。
  • 需要额外操作步骤,可能不如直接在单元格内换行方便。

三、通过公式进行自动换行

使用CHAR函数

CHAR函数可以生成特定的字符,通过与其他函数组合使用,可以在单元格内实现自动换行。CHAR(10)生成换行符,常与CONCATENATE或&符号结合使用。

实例操作

  1. 准备数据:假设A1单元格包含“第一行内容”,A2单元格包含“第二行内容”。
  2. 输入公式
    =A1 & CHAR(10) & A2

    或者

    =CONCATENATE(A1, CHAR(10), A2)

  3. 设置单元格格式:确保目标单元格设置为“自动换行”。

这种方法适用于需要自动生成多行文本的情况,特别是当文本内容来自不同单元格时。

优缺点

优点:

  • 自动化程度高,适用于批量处理数据。
  • 可以与其他公式组合使用,灵活性强。

缺点:

  • 需要掌握一定的公式知识。
  • 操作步骤较为复杂,适合有一定Excel基础的用户。

四、使用数据验证和输入法换行

数据验证方法

通过数据验证功能,你可以限制单元格输入特定格式的内容,包括多行文本。

实例操作

  1. 选择单元格:选择需要进行数据验证的单元格。
  2. 打开数据验证:点击“数据”选项卡,选择“数据验证”。
  3. 设置验证规则:在“允许”下拉菜单中选择“自定义”,输入公式:
    =LEN(A1)<=100

    这个公式限制单元格内容长度不超过100个字符。

  4. 输入内容:按Alt+Enter在单元格内换行。

输入法换行

某些输入法(如中文输入法)可以直接在输入过程中实现换行,具体操作方法可能因输入法不同而略有差异。

优缺点

优点:

  • 数据验证可以确保输入数据符合特定规则。
  • 输入法换行适用于部分语言环境,操作简单。

缺点:

  • 数据验证功能的换行限制较为间接,需要结合其他方法使用。
  • 输入法换行功能依赖于特定输入法,适用范围有限。

五、使用VBA宏实现换行

VBA宏介绍

Visual Basic for Applications(VBA)是Excel中的一种编程语言,通过编写宏,可以自动化执行复杂操作,包括在单元格内实现换行。

实例操作

  1. 打开VBA编辑器:按Alt+F11打开VBA编辑器。
  2. 插入模块:在VBA编辑器中,点击“插入”菜单,选择“模块”。
  3. 编写宏代码
    Sub InsertLineBreak()

    Dim cell As Range

    For Each cell In Selection

    cell.Value = Replace(cell.Value, " ", Chr(10))

    cell.WrapText = True

    Next cell

    End Sub

    这个宏代码将选定单元格中的空格替换为换行符,并设置单元格为自动换行。

  4. 运行宏:选择需要操作的单元格,按Alt+F8,选择“InsertLineBreak”宏并运行。

优缺点

优点:

  • 可以自动化执行复杂操作,提高工作效率。
  • 适用于需要批量处理和特定格式的数据。

缺点:

  • 需要掌握一定的VBA编程知识。
  • 编写和调试宏代码可能较为耗时。

六、总结与建议

总结

在Excel表格中复制内容并实现换行的方法多种多样,包括手动换行、文本框工具、公式、数据验证、输入法和VBA宏。每种方法各有优缺点,适用于不同的使用场景和需求。

建议

  1. 选择合适的方法:根据具体需求和操作习惯,选择最适合的方法。例如,简单的手动换行适用于短文本内容,而公式和VBA宏适用于需要自动化处理的数据。
  2. 掌握基础知识:熟练掌握Excel的基本操作和常用功能,如单元格格式设置、公式和数据验证等,可以提高工作效率和数据处理能力。
  3. 不断学习和实践:通过学习和实践,不断提升Excel操作技能,特别是VBA编程知识,可以应对更复杂的数据处理和自动化需求。

通过以上详细介绍和实例操作,相信你已经掌握了在Excel表格中复制内容并换行的多种方法。希望这些技巧能帮助你在日常工作中更高效地处理和展示数据。

相关问答FAQs:

1. 如何在Excel表格中复制内容并实现换行?
在Excel表格中,复制内容并实现换行非常简单。您可以按照以下步骤操作:

  • 选中要复制的单元格或单元格区域。
  • 右键单击所选区域,选择“复制”。
  • 将光标移动到要粘贴的位置。
  • 右键单击目标单元格,选择“粘贴选项”下的“换行”。
    这样,您就可以实现将复制的内容在目标单元格中换行显示了。

2. 如何在Excel中快速复制内容并换行到多个单元格?
如果您想要将复制的内容并换行到多个单元格,可以使用以下方法:

  • 选中要复制的单元格或单元格区域。
  • 使用Ctrl+C快捷键复制所选内容。
  • 选择要粘贴的目标单元格区域。
  • 使用Ctrl+V快捷键粘贴内容。
    Excel会自动将复制的内容在目标单元格区域中逐行换行显示。

3. 如何在Excel中复制含有换行的单元格内容到其他单元格?
如果您想要复制含有换行的单元格内容到其他单元格,可以按照以下步骤进行操作:

  • 选中含有换行的单元格。
  • 使用Ctrl+C快捷键复制所选单元格。
  • 选择要粘贴的目标单元格。
  • 右键单击目标单元格,选择“粘贴选项”下的“值”。
    这样,您就可以将含有换行的单元格内容复制到其他单元格,并保留原有的换行格式。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4007875

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部